Class MetafileRenderingOptions
A név: Aspose.Words.Saving Összefoglaló: Aspose.Words.dll (25.4.0)
Lehetővé teszi további metafizikai renderelési lehetőségek meghatározását.
Ha többet szeretne megtudni, látogasson el Handling Windows Metafiles A dokumentációs cikk.
public class MetafileRenderingOptions
Inheritance
object ← MetafileRenderingOptions
Örökletes tagok
object.GetType() , object.MemberwiseClone() , object.ToString() , object.Equals(object?) , object.Equals(object?, object?) , object.ReferenceEquals(object?, object?) , object.GetHashCode()
Constructors
MetafileRenderingOptions()
public MetafileRenderingOptions()
Properties
EmfPlusDualRenderingMode
Megkap egy értéket vagy beállít egy értéket, amely meghatározza, hogy az EMF+ Dual metafizika hogyan kell megjeleníteni.
public EmfPlusDualRenderingMode EmfPlusDualRenderingMode { get; set; }
ingatlan értéke
Remarks
Az EMF+ Dual metafizika mind az EMF+ és az EMF részeket tartalmazza. az MS Word és a GDI+ mindig az EMF+ részét adja. az Aspose.Words jelenleg nem támogatja teljes mértékben az összes EMF+ rekordot, és bizonyos esetekben az EMF rész eredménye jobban néz ki, majd az EMF+ rész eredménye.
Ezt az opciót csak akkor használják, ha a metafilét vektorgrafiként mutatják be. Amikor a metafilét bitmappára mutatják be, az EMF+ részét mindig használják.
Az alapértelmezett érték az Aspose.Words.Saving.EmfPlusDualRenderingMode.EmfPlusWithFallback.
EmulateRasterOperations
Megkap egy értéket vagy beállítást, amely meghatározza, hogy az operációkat emulálni kell-e vagy sem.
public bool EmulateRasterOperations { get; set; }
ingatlan értéke
Remarks
Specifikus raster műveleteket lehet használni metafizika. Ezek nem lehet közvetlenül a vektor grafikák. Emulálási Raster operációk megköveteli a részleges rasterializáció az eredményes vector grafika, amely befolyásolhatja a metafil rendering teljesítményt.
Amikor ezt az értéket beállítja, az Aspose.Words szimulálja a raster műveleteket. Az eredményes kimenetel részben rasterizálódhat, és a teljesítmény lassabb lehet.
Amikor ez az érték be van állítva, az Aspose.Words nem emulálja a raster műveleteket.Amikor az Aspose.Words találkozik a raster művelet egy metafilban, visszavonul, hogy a metafil egy bitmappába kerüljön az operációs rendszer használatával.
Ezt az opciót csak akkor használják, ha a metafilét vektorgrafiként mutatják be.
Az alapértelmezett érték.
EmulateRenderingToSizeOnPage
Megkapja vagy beállítja azt a értéket, amely meghatározza, hogy a metafizikai renderelés emulálja-e a metafizikai megjelenítést az oldalon lévő méret szerintvagy a metafil megjelenítése az alapértelmezett méretben.
public bool EmulateRenderingToSizeOnPage { get; set; }
ingatlan értéke
Remarks
Amikor a metafilokat az MS Wordben jelenik meg, néhány grafika a pixelekben a metafil tényleges méretének megfelelően mérhető. azaz még a zoom is befolyásolhatja a metafil megjelenítését.
Amikor ezt az értéket beállítja , Aspose.Words emulálja rendering szerint a metafil méret az oldalon. A méret a pixel számít a metafil méret az oldalon és a kijelölt Aspose.Words.Saving.MetafileRenderingOptions.EmulateRenderingToSizeOnPageResolution.
Amikor ezt az értéket beállítja, az Aspose.Words szimulálja a metafil renderelését az alapértelmezett méretére pixelben.
Ezt az opciót csak akkor használják, ha a metafilét vektorgrafiként mutatják be.
Az alapértelmezett érték.
EmulateRenderingToSizeOnPageResolution
Megkapja vagy beállítja a felbontást pixelek per hüvelyk az emuláció a metafil rendering a méret az oldalon.
public int EmulateRenderingToSizeOnPageResolution { get; set; }
ingatlan értéke
Remarks
Ezt az opciót csak akkor használják, ha az Aspose.Words.Saving.MetafileRenderingOptions.EmulateRenderingToSizeOnPage be van állítva .
Az alapértelmezett érték 96. Ez egy alapértelmezett kijelző felbontás. azaz a metafil rendering az MS Word-ben a metafil megjelenítését 100% -os zoom tényezővel emulálja.
RenderingMode
Megkap egy értéket vagy beállítást, amely meghatározza, hogy a metafizikai képeket hogyan kell ábrázolni.
public MetafileRenderingMode RenderingMode { get; set; }
ingatlan értéke
Remarks
Az alapértelmezett érték a mentési formátumtól függ. A képek esetében az Aspose.Words.Saving.MetafileRenderingMode.Bitmap. Más formátumok esetében az Aspose.Words.Saving.MetafileRenderingMode.VectorWithFallback.
UseEmfEmbeddedToWmf
Megkap egy értéket vagy beállítást, amely meghatározza, hogy a beépített EMF metafilokkal rendelkező WMF metafilokat hogyan kell átruházni.
public bool UseEmfEmbeddedToWmf { get; set; }
ingatlan értéke
Remarks
A WMF metafájlok tartalmazhatnak beépített EMF-adatokat. az MS Word a legtöbb esetben beépített EMF-adatokat használ. a GDI+ mindig WMF-adatokat használ.
Amikor ezt az értéket beállítja, az Aspose.Words beépített EMF-adatokat használ a renderelés során.
Amikor ezt az értéket beállítja, az Aspose.Words WMF adatokat használ a renderelés során.
Ezt az opciót csak akkor használják, ha a metafilokat vektorgrafiként adják át. Amikor a metafilokat bitmapra adják át, a WMF adatokat mindig használják.
Az alapértelmezett érték.
UseGdiRasterOperationsEmulation
Megkap egy értéket vagy beállítást, amely meghatározza, hogy a GDI+-t használja-e a raster műveletek emulációjához.
public bool UseGdiRasterOperationsEmulation { get; set; }
ingatlan értéke
Remarks
A Windows GDI+ könyvtár használható a raster műveletek szimulációjához. támogatást nyújt az összes raster művelethez az Aspose.Words saját szimulációhoz képest, de bizonyos esetekben a teljesítmény lassabb lehet.
Amikor ezt az értéket beállítjuk, az Aspose.Words a GDI+ használatát használja a raster műveletek emulációjához.
Amikor ezt az értéket beállítja , Aspose.Words használja a saját végrehajtása a raster műveletek emuláció.
Ezt az opciót csak akkor használják, ha a metafilét vektorgrafiként mutatják be.
Az alapértelmezett érték.